Photo ID 158717 by rinze de vries. UK Navy De Havilland DH 110 Sea Vixen FAW 2, XJ565
Photo ID: 158717
Built as FAW.1 XJ565 was converted by HSA at Hawarden and returned to FAA service as FAW.2 in early 1967. Seen here in her 899 Squadron markings as embarked on HMS Eagle.
Photo ID 127894 by rinze de vries. UK Air Force De Havilland DH 98 Mosquito TT 35, TA634
Photo ID: 127894
TA634 at the Mosquito Aircraft Museum/DH Aircraft Heritage Centre. Originally built as a B.35, the Mossie is in the markings of 571 Squadron, part of 8 Group's Light Night Striking Force as '8K-K', but saw no operational service.
Photo ID 127428 by rinze de vries. UK Air Force De Havilland DH 98 Mosquito FB VI, TA122
Photo ID: 127428
TA122 under restoration at the Mosquito Aircraft Museum/DH Aircraft Heritage Centre with 605 Squadron code 'UP-G' visible on the fuselage; 605 was renumbered 4 Squadron at Volkel, The Netherlands, on the 1st September, 1945, retaining the 'UP' codes.
Photo ID 127427 by rinze de vries. UK Air Force De Havilland DH 98 Mosquito FB VI, TA122
Photo ID: 127427
Mosquito FB.VI TA122 was delivered to 605 Squadron at Koksijde, Belgium, on the 3rd April 1945 and flew her only operational sortie of the war, a night interdiction to the Esens area in Eastern Friesland on 04/05 May 1945.
